Notre Dame vs Michigan

I was ND playing at Michgan( Big House ) I score first on 17 yd td from Clausen to Kamara, Michigan comes right back and ties it up on a 8 yd td strike from Threet to Mattews in the corner of the endzone. Michigan Strikes right back after I fumble the kickoff return on a nasty hit that injured my return guy. They punch the ball in with 5 seconds to go on a run up the middle by Minor to take a 14-7 lead.

Second half starts and I bust a long run on the outside by Aldridge for 38 yards, I then hit West on a Post pattern and was tackled on the 6 yard line. 2 plays later, Clausen "sneaks" it into the endzone to tie the game up 14 all. Michigan goes up 21-14 as once again, Threet and Matthews hook up for in the endzone for the second time on a play action pass that had my whole defense rushing the gut, and left Matthews all alone in the endzone for a little dink in the corner by Threet.

I get the ball back with 5:40 on the clock and can't do anything on offense and am forced to punt it away. Michigan gets the ball back and seems to be moving the ball methodically down the field, and then on a little out pattern, Walls (ND) steps in and interecepts the ball and it is a pick6 my friends as he returns it to the house and the Big House suddenly turns into the quiet house.

Michigan gets the ball back and puts together a drive that I just didn't have an answer for, but with 2:15 to go in the game, Threet throws another INT in the endzone no less. I get the ball back with a little over 2 mintues to go, a put a solid drive that takes me down to the Michigan 7 yard line. There is 4 seconds on the clock and I call the my Kicker on the field, and Michigan calls a timeout to "ice" him(pretty cool feature) The camera lowers and the Kicking gauge is covered in ice, and my kick sails through the air and bounces off the upright.

As we enter overtime, both teams exchange td's in the first OT, and then do the exact same thing in the 2nd OT. Michigan gets the ball first and on the 3rd play, Minor fumbles on a jarring blast and ND recovers. ND then gets the ball at the 25 of Michigan, after a short pass across the middle, I called an audible at the 13 after seeing the defense they put on the field. I picked a run to the outside as I see they have weak coverage on the right side of the field, Aldridge bust through one tackle and jumps over the goal line to give ND the win

Final score:

ND 41
Mich 35
3OT's

Classics score - 1083
Truly one of the best games I have ever had on any of the NCAA games(any version) and to have it so early on, is a very good sign.

Me [ Mizzou ] vs. [ Ohio State ]

My very first game after opening up 09'. He begins to pound the rock with Beanie Wells and quickly goes up 7-0. After a forced punt and a deep pass to Robiskie he find himself up 14-0 with about 2 minutes in the first left.

I finally get the Offense rolling. A touchdown on an out route from Daniel to Maclin. When he gets the ball back on third down, he forces a pass to Hartline. I pick the pass off with Moore. I then score a field goal. Games was 14-10. Before the half he gets a garbage touchdown to Robiskie making it 21-10.

I fight back to make the game 28-24. I get back on the board with another Maclin touchdown.

I get the ball back with about 2 minutes left on a pick.

Maclin beats Jenkins to go up 31-24 with a little over :30 seconds. On the ensuing drive Beanie Wells squirts out of the hole for a 77 yard run. Making it 35-31.

On my very first play, he for some unforseen reason left Jenkins on one one with Maclin. On a post corner with no safety help, Maclin was gone.

Final score, 38-35 Mizzou.
